    Train Enthusiast’s Video Diary 2017-04-23 SR
    On Sunday 23rd April 2017, we joined fellow boat, steam and train enthusiasts attending the second day of the South Australian Wooden Boat Festival at the River Port of Goolwa.
    This event included a large array of activities and displays including a focus on steam, motor, wind and person powered wooden boats; many, if not most, having some age and interesting history.
    A unique fact at Goolwa is that people can, at the water’s edge, take a ride on a steam driven paddle boat and/or on a steam locomotive hauled train. Further to this, that same train can convey people to nearby Victor Harbor via Middleton and Port Elliot, where a horse drawn tram ride can be taken across the wooden causeway at Victor Harbor out to Granite Island and return.
    This video contains snippets of SteamRanger’s Rx207 steam locomotive hauling ‘The Cockle Train’ between Goolwa and Victor Harbor, and their ‘Red Hen’ set (334 - 824 - 412) from Victor Harbor to Goolwa.
